About this listen
Adina Merenlender is the author of author of Climate Stewardship: Taking Collective Action to Protect California. She is a well respected conservation biologist with decades of research experience and a deep understanding of Californian ecosystems. In this episode, Lito and Casey talk with Adina about the book and go into some specifics about water deficit, community clean energy, and the advantages of using homemade natural inputs rather than store bought nutrients. The brothers loved Adina's book and their enthusiasm comes through in the interview. And just like in the book, the conversation has a feeling of hope woven throughout despite the topic.
